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ita, 2023 - Section 166: Abetment of Act of Insubordination by Soldier, Sailor, or Airman
Whoever abets what he knows to be an act of insubordination by an officer, soldier, sailor, or airman, in the Army, Navy, or Air Force of the Government of India, shall, if such act of insubordination be committed in consequence of that abetment, be punished with imprisonment of either description for a term which may extend to two years, or with fine, or with both.
Brief Detail
BNS Section 166 deals with the abetment of insubordination within the Army, Navy, or Air Force. If an act of insubordination is committed as a result of such abetment, the person responsible may face imprisonment for up to two years, a fine, or both.
